Heritage Container, Inc. Salary

As of August 2026, the average hourly salary for employees at Heritage Container, Inc. in the United States is $39. This translates to an approximate annual wage of $81,769. Salaries at Heritage Container, Inc. typically range from $35 to $45 hourly,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company.

What Is the Cost of Living Near Riverside?

Understanding the cost of living near Riverside is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Heritage Container, Inc..
Riverside's Cost of Living Index is approximately 127.3 (27.3% more expensive than US average; 9.0% less than CA average). Inland Empire city, more affordable than coastal SoCal but housing costs above US average. UC Riverside. When planning your budget based on a salary from Heritage Container, Inc., cons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$1,750 - $2,500+ A significant portion of Heritage Container, Inc. sal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$190 - $310 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$50 (RTA mon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$420 - $620 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$350 - $680+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$370 - $700+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$3,130 - $4,810+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
